The Microsoft Surface Pro 2-in-1 (2024) is a versatile device that combines the portability of a tablet with the power of a laptop. Its 13-inch OLED touchscreen offers rich colors and sharp detail with a resolution of 3000 x 2000 pixels, making it great for watching videos, editing photos, or browsing. Powered by a 12-core Snapdragon X Elite processor paired with 16GB of RAM, it delivers smooth performance that can handle multitasking and AI-enhanced features well, especially with Windows 11 Copilot+ which brings smart productivity tools. Storage is generous at 1TB NVMe SSD, giving lots of space for documents, media, and apps without slowing down. Battery life is impressive, lasting up to 14 hours and supporting fast charging, which means it can easily last through a full workday.
The device supports flexible use with a detachable keyboard (sold separately), and its kickstand allows you to adjust it to different angles for comfort whether typing or drawing. It also features AI-boosted cameras for video calls with clear sound and lighting. On the downside, the device weighs nearly 3.74 pounds, which might be a bit heavy for some tablet users looking for ultra-light options. The keyboard and some color options are extra purchases, adding to the cost. Integrated graphics are fine for everyday tasks but won’t suit heavy gaming or advanced 3D work.
This Surface Pro model suits professionals, creatives, and students who need a high-quality, flexible device for both work and entertainment, especially if they value strong AI features and a top-tier display.
The Microsoft Surface Pro 2-in-1 (2025) is a versatile device that works both as a tablet and a laptop, making it a good fit for people who want flexibility and portability. It has a sharp 12-inch touchscreen with a resolution of 2196 x 1464 pixels, which means you get clear and colorful visuals whether you are working or watching videos. Under the hood, it runs on a Snapdragon X Plus 8-core processor paired with 16GB of RAM and 512GB of storage, providing plenty of memory for everyday multitasking and storing files. This setup delivers smooth performance, especially with the help of built-in AI tools that assist with writing, summarizing, and managing tasks — a useful feature for boosting productivity.
Battery life is impressive, lasting up to 16 hours, so you can use it throughout most of your day without needing to recharge. It comes with Windows 11 Home, offering a familiar and user-friendly operating system. Keep in mind, the keyboard and pen are sold separately, so if you want to use it like a laptop or for drawing, you'll need to invest in those extras. Additionally, while the Snapdragon processor is efficient and suitable for many tasks, it may not handle very heavy software or gaming as well as some higher-end laptop processors.
This Surface Pro is well suited for students, professionals, or anyone looking for a lightweight device that adapts to both work and casual use, especially if you appreciate AI features integrated directly into your PC.
